M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 一般算法 > 基于MATLAB的蓝牙通信系统建模与性能分析仿真平台

基于MATLAB的蓝牙通信系统建模与性能分析仿真平台

资 源 简 介

本项目提供完整的蓝牙物理层链路仿真模型,支持基带调制、频率跳变、信道编码等核心模块。用户可通过参数界面调整通信速率,实现误码率分析、星座图显示与频谱测试,适用于通信系统教学与研究。

详 情 说 明

蓝牙通信系统建模与性能分析仿真平台

项目介绍

本项目基于Simulink构建完整的蓝牙物理层链路仿真平台,实现蓝牙核心技术模块的系统级建模与性能评估。通过数字信号处理算法精确模拟蓝牙基带处理、跳频机制和信道编码过程,支持用户对Basic Rate与EDR两种通信模式的参数化仿真分析。平台提供多维度可视化输出,为蓝牙通信系统的设计优化和协议符合性验证提供可靠工具。

功能特性

  • 完整物理层链路建模:包含GFSK/DQPSK/8DPSK调制解调、79频道跳频序列、前向纠错编码等核心模块
  • 多场景信道仿真:支持AWGN信道、多径衰落信道及自定义干扰信号的联合仿真
  • 参数化配置界面:可通过图形界面调整通信速率(1Mbps/2Mbps/3Mbps)、发射功率、信噪比范围等关键参数
  • 专业分析工具
- 实时显示信号星座图与频谱特性 - 生成误码率曲线与吞吐量统计报表 - 3D可视化信道冲激响应和信号空间分布 - 自动执行频谱掩膜合规性检测

使用方法

  1. 运行主控程序启动参数配置界面
  2. 设置信源类型(二进制序列/音频文件)及通信参数
  3. 选择信道模型并配置衰减参数
  4. 启动Simulink仿真模型执行通信链路仿真
  5. 在分析界面查看波形图、性能指标和解调数据对比

系统要求

  • MATLAB R2021a或更高版本
  • Simulink基础模块库
  • Signal Processing Toolbox
  • Communications Toolbox

文件说明

主控程序实现了仿真平台的核心控制逻辑,主要负责参数配置管理、仿真流程调度与结果分析呈现。具体功能包括:初始化蓝牙通信系统参数、构建可配置的Simulink模型调用接口、执行多场景批处理仿真测试,以及整合误码率统计和信号可视化数据生成综合性能报告。